Memory care supports the unique needs of seniors with Alzheimer’s and dementia. Memory care communities provide enhanced security, dementia therapies, and spaces designed to prevent wandering. Services in memory care facilities often include:
Memory care offers intensive medical care to individuals with severe dementia and health conditions in a specialized care setting. This style of care provides seniors with specialized aid in a home specially built with numerous safety features. Organized activities are offered by staff members trained specifically on caring for people with cognitive deficiencies. Persons reside in shared apartments or private rooms. Alzheimer’s living communities maintain alarm systems to prevent roaming which is a standard symptom of Dementia. Wisconsin has specific rules related to this type of community. The The Wisconsin Department of Health Services, Bureau of Assisted Living, Division of Quality Assurance, and regulates community-based residential communities (CBRFs) certifies this community type.
The overall cost of care for a community is affected by the neighborhood where it is located. Monthly, the median price for rent in Reedsburg is about $975 and the median home value for Reedsburg costs around $130,071. The rent burden for Reedsburg is about 17.0% of the average monthly income.
In Reedsburg, 8.9% of the population are veterans of the United States military. Based on gender, 51.1% are female and 48.9% are male. The median age of Reedsburg is 35 years old. Out of the total population of Reedsburg, 9.4% do not have health insurance, 71.6% participate in the labor force, 13.5% have some form of disability, and 14.5% live in poverty. Of the population of Reedsburg 37.7% have a high-school diploma, 20.4% have a college degree, and 5.8% have a graduate degree. Demographically, Reedsburg is 3.1% mixed race, 0.0% Pacific Islander or Native Hawaiian, 3.9% Hispanic, 92.6% white, 1.7% Native American, 0.1% black, 1.2% other or not specified, and 1.3% Asian. Currently, the population of Reedsburg consists of 9,476 people and in total the Reedsburg metro area has a population of 9,487. Reedsburg has a population density of 638 people per square mile.
